Overview
Manager: Head of Strategic Advisory & Organic Growth
Team: Growth
The Field Office Operations Manager serves as a primary support and coordination resource for Modern Wealth Management’s field offices across the U.S. This role ensures operational efficiency, scalability, and timely resolution of office‑level issues by leveraging appropriate corporate resources and escalating concerns to the correct internal teams. The individual in this role plays a key role in driving consistency and excellence across the firm’s physical office footprint and enabling organic growth.

- Serve as the primary point of contact for local offices to raise requests and issues, collaborating directly with Managing Directors and Directors of Operations at our Regional office locations.
- Triage and manage support requests and operational issues from field offices using tools like Salesforce, Smart Sheets, or similar productivity tools. Ensure timely resolution, clear tracking, and trend analysis for future improvements.
- Resolve operational support requests and collaborate with internal departments such as IT, Compliance, HR, and Accounting to resolve office‑level challenges as appropriate.
- Identify and recommend changes to systems, workflows, or policies to reduce recurring issues and increase office efficiency.
- Track advisor team performance metrics in alignment with organic growth and development goals. Share insights to support strategy and decision‑making.
- Manage and coordinate weekly regional office management calls, ensuring agendas are clear, discussions are documented, and follow‑ups are executed.
- Lead preparation and planning for quarterly acceleration calls and ensure agendas are relevant, content has been gathered from appropriate stakeholders, and meetings are scheduled in a timely manner.
- Serve as a liaison for transitioning new offices into the acceleration stream in collaboration with the integration team and ensure alignment with corporate goals and best practices.
- Attend monthly Director of Operations (DOO) calls to share updates, capture key issues, and provide operational support to the DOO community.
